기계적 인조 인간

우분투 18.04에 설치하는 방법

차례:

Anonim

Go는 Google에서 만든 최신 오픈 소스 프로그래밍 언어입니다. Kubernetes, Docker 및 Grafana를 비롯한 많은 인기있는 응용 프로그램이 Go로 작성되었습니다.

이 튜토리얼은 Ubuntu 18.04 시스템에서 Go를 다운로드하고 설치하는 단계를 안내합니다.

전제 조건

이 학습서를 계속하기 전에 sudo 권한이있는 사용자로 로그인했는지 확인하십시오.

Ubuntu에 Go 설치

아래 단계에 따라 Ubuntu 18.04에 Go를 설치하십시오.

1. 이동 타르볼 다운로드

이 기사를 쓸 당시 최신 안정 버전의 Go 버전은 1.13입니다. tarball을 다운로드하기 전에 공식 Go 다운로드 페이지를 방문하여 사용 가능한 새 버전이 있는지 확인하십시오.

Go 바이너리를 다운로드하려면 wget 또는 curl 사용할 수 있습니다.

wget

2. 이동 타르볼 확인

tarball 체크섬을 확인하기 위해 sha256sum 명령을 사용할 수 있습니다.

sha256sum go1.13.linux-amd64.tar.gz

결과는 다음과 같습니다.

68a2297eb099d1a76097905a2ce334e3155004ec08cdea85f24527be3c48e856 go1.13.linux-amd64.tar.gz

위 명령으로 인쇄 된 해시가 다운로드 페이지의 해시와 일치하는지 확인하십시오.

3. 이동 타르볼 추출

tar를 사용하여 tarball을 /usr/local 디렉토리로 추출하십시오.

sudo tar -C /usr/local -xzf go1.13.linux-amd64.tar.gz

4. 경로 변수 조정

시스템이 Go 실행 바이너리를 찾을 위치를 알기 위해서는 $PATH 환경 변수를 조정해야합니다. /etc/profile 파일 (시스템 전체 설치) 또는 $HOME/.profile 파일 (현재 사용자 설치)에 다음 행을 추가하여이를 수행 할 수 있습니다.

~ /.profile

export PATH=$PATH:/usr/local/go/bin

파일을 저장하고 새 PATH 환경 변수를 현재 쉘 세션에로드하십시오.

source ~/.profile

5. Go 설치 확인

Go 버전을 인쇄하여 설치 확인

go version

출력은 다음과 같아야합니다.

go version go1.13 linux/amd64

Go 시작하기

작업 공간을 설정하고 간단한 "Hello world"프로그램을 작성하여 고전적인 "hello world"메시지를 간단하게 인쇄합니다.

  1. 작업 공간 디렉토리는 기본적으로 $HOME/go 설정되어 있으며 작성하려면 다음을 입력하십시오.

    mkdir ~/go

    작업 공간 내부에 새 디렉토리 src/hello

    mkdir -p ~/go/src/hello

    해당 디렉토리에서 다음 컨텐츠로 hello.go 라는 파일을 작성하십시오.

    ~ / go / src / hello / hello.go

    package main import "fmt" func main() { fmt.Printf("Hello, World\n") }

    Go 작업 영역 디렉토리 계층에 대한 자세한 내용은 여기를 참조하십시오.

    파일을 빌드하려면 ~/go/src/hello 디렉토리 go build 하여 go build 명령을 실행하십시오.

    cd ~/go/src/hello go build

    위의 명령은 hello 라는 실행 파일을 빌드합니다.

    아래 명령을 실행하여 실행 파일을 실행할 수 있습니다.

    ./hello

    출력은 다음과 같아야합니다.

    Hello, World

결론

Go Ubuntu 시스템을 다운로드하여 설치 했으므로 Go 프로젝트 개발을 시작할 수 있습니다.

문제가 발생하거나 피드백이 있으면 아래에 의견을 남겨주십시오.

우분투 이동